VANCOUVER (Commodity Online): Silver Wheaton Corp. (TSX:SLW)(NYSE:SLW) has appointed Mr Haytham Hodaly as its new Senior Vice President for Corporate Development and and Neil Burns is the new Director of Geology with effect from January 1, 2012.
Mr. Hodaly brings with him over 16 years of experience in the North American securities industry, most recently as Director and Mining Analyst, Global Mining Research, at RBC Capital Markets. In this role, he was responsible for providing, to a wide range of institutional clients around the globe, up-to-date and insightful research coverage of North American-listed precious metals companies.
Mr. Burns is a geologist with over 17 years of exploration, mining, and resource evaluation experience in the Americas, Europe and Africa. He will also assume the role of Vice President, Technical Services.

Silver Wheaton is the largest silver streaming company in the world. Based upon its current agreements, forecast 2011 attributable production is 25 to 26 million silver equivalent ounces, including 15,000 ounces of gold.
